This Morning got off to an awkward start on Tuesday as a segment was halted live on air with Cat Deeley forced to flee the studio, leaving co-star Ben Shephard to host solo

This Morning had to be halted on Tuesday as Cat Deeley was forced to leave the studio.

The presenter, 47, who admitted at the start of the show she was suffering with a heavy cold, had to run off the set after she started having a coughing fit while hosting a segment with TV doctors about antidepressants.

This meant co-star Ben Shephard was forced to host alone before Cat later joined him back in the studio following her coughing fit. During the segment, Cat started coughing before she was seen running off set with Ben, 49, explaining: “I think Cat’s having to sneak out because she’s about to have a coughing fit! We’ve got doctors here, we’re alright!” to which Tony, one of the TV doctors, asked if Cat was okay.

Later, Cat returned to the studio where Ben asked if she had recovered to which the star admitted her eye was running and she was sucking a Strepsil to prevent any further coughing. Taking to Twitter, now X, viewers were left concerned for Cat as one person said: “Hope Cat’s ok. I’ve had coughing fits like that & they’re not fun #ThisMorning”, a different account put: “Fair play to Cat for soldiering on” while another added: “Someone get Cat some buttercup syrup #ThisMorning!”

It comes as Cat admitted at the start of the show that she wasn’t feeling too good. Speaking to Lorraine Kelly to share what This Morning had coming up, Ben said: “Very busy show for you this morning but Cat’s got a bit of a heavy cold I’m afraid…” to which Cat admitted she wasn’t feeling too great.
